I happened to notice that on some of the PTR servers, there oftentimes are people who are looking for more for "Kingdom RP". I have never heard of Kingdom RP before, and I don't think I've ever seen it happen on our server.

I was hoping that more RP-savvy people could tell me what Kingdom RP is. Is it just a popular trolling method on the test servers? Is it not RP at all but some sort of game inside WoW? I don't really know how else to speculate beyond that. :O

Kingdom RP is a style of Role Playing in which the participants all take on the roles of a kingdom; Ruler, advising council, knights, nobles, merchants, craftsmen, peasants, criminals, etc. Then, the group of RPers will find a place to act out their kingdom (usually somewhere without a lot of traffic, to avoid griefers) and "Viola!" Kingdom RP. There's a lot more details involved with making this type of RP successful, but that's the basic gist.
